Sooswiesen
Sooswiesen is a grassland in Bavaria, Germany. Sooswiesen is situated nearby to the rest area Weißer Graben, as well as near the locality Irrhain.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Irrhain
Locality
Photo: Buendia22, CC BY-SA 4.0.
Irrhain — is a small landscape-ecological and cultural-historical nature reserve within the Nuremberg agglomeration. It is located north of the city's airport on lands bearing the historical name «Knoblauchland» — «Garlic Field», where farms are located that largely provide the city with fresh vegetables.
